Explanation
Please explain in the area below why an STA is necessary:
Permission to operate Marine X-band Radar from shore location to measure winds, waves and currents in Monterey Bay, CA.
Purpose of Operation
Please explain the purpose of operation:
This operation is in support of a research experiment funded by the Office of Naval Research.
